Abstract:
The present invention provides a medicine and an apparatus which can detect the sites and spreading of in vivo lipids by a two-dimensional image, thereby allowing diagnosis of diseases due to accumulation of lipids. According to the present invention, provided are a medicine for detecting in vivo lipids, comprising one or more components such as oxLDL and lyso PC, as an effective component, selected from a sulfonic acid blue dye having a radical —SO3−, a homidium, Metanyl yellow and Lissamin fast yellow, and an angioscopic system for obtaining a fluorescent image, which comprises a mercury-xenon lamp light source, a quartz fiberscope wherein the light guide part has 100 to 200 fibers and the image guide part has 7000 to 9000 fibers, a rotational exciting filter, an emitting filter, and a high-sensitive digital camera for picking up the fluorescence as a two-dimensional color image.

Abstract:
The present invention provides an inhibitor of the invasion of bone-marrow-derived vascular stem cells or inflammatory cells into blood vessel walls, a blood vessel restenosis inhibitor, and a preventive or therapeutic drug for angiitis or myocardiitis, each containing a phthalein dye compound as an active ingredient; and an instrument for treating blood vessels which is coated with a resin containing a phthalein dye compound or made of such a resin. Use of the drug of the present invention enables effective prevention of restenosis of a blood vessel after, for example, angioplasy. Moreover, it is possible to prevent the progress and disruption of a lesion of angiitis, myocarditis, or arterioscrelosis, for which no efficacious preventive or therapeutic method has been established so far, as well as microvascular ischemic diseases. By performing a medical treatment such as angioplasy using the instrument of the present invention for treating blood vessels, events of vascular restenosis can be effectively prevented.
Abstract:
The present invention relates to a therapeutic tool for vascular diseases, which is coated with a dye-containing resin that comprises one or more biocompatible dyes selected from the group consisting of sulfonic acid azo dye, phthalein dye, triphenylmethane dye, phenantridium dye, acrydine dye, xanthene dye, phenothiazine dye and cyanine dye; a medical treatment by the use of the therapeutic tool for vascular diseases; and a method of preventing vascular restenosis caused mainly through inhibition of migration of vascular progenitor cells by administering the medical treatment to a subject.Since the present therapeutic tool for vascular diseases is capable of staying in vivo for a long term, a medical treatment such as angioplasty (coronary angioplasty, peripheral angioplasty, cerebral angioplasty, etc.) and blood vessel bypass (coronary bypass, peripheral bypass) by the use of the present tool can effectively inhibit the generation of blood vessel restenosis by inhibiting migration of vascular progenitor cells. Thus, the present tool is extremely useful in clinical situations.

Abstract:
This invention relates to a 1,4-dihydropyridine-3,5-dicarboxylate derivative represented by the following general formula (I): ##STR1## wherein R means an imidazolyl or pyridyl group, R.sub.1 denotes a hydrogen or halogen atom or a nitro or trifluoromethyl group, R.sub.2 is a lower alkyl group, X is CH or N, A means a lower alkylene group, ##STR2## B being a lower alkylene or O-lower alkylene group, ##STR3## R.sub.4 being a hydrogen atom or lower alkyl group, or ##STR4## m denotes a number of 1-3, and n stands for 1 or 2. The derivative has vasodilative effects, hyperkinemic effects, platelet aggregation inhibitory effects, thromboxane A.sub.2 formation inhibitory effects and so on, and are hence useful as a pharmaceutical product such as vasodilator, antihypertensive, antithrombotic agent, antiarteriosclerotic agent or the like.

Abstract:
A quinoline derivative represented by general formula (1), a medicinally acceptable salt thereof, and a remedy for cardiac diseases containing the same: ##STR1## [wherein ring A represents a furan, dihydrofuran or dioxolane ring, and R.sup.1 represents an aminoalkyl group].The compound (1) has a positively inotropic effect on myocardia and an antiarrhythmic effect, and can dilate blood vessels without extremely increasing the heart rate. Therefore, a remedy for cardiac diseases containing the same as the active ingredient is remarkably useful for treating cardiac insufficiency, arrhythmia, and so forth.
